P. B. Biryukov vs T. Daniel Match Preview:
- How do they fare on second serve performance? Recently, Petr Bar Biryukov wins 46.52% of second serve points, slightly surpassing Taro Daniel's 45.68%.
- Who excels in returning the opponent's second serves? Taro Daniel shines here, capturing 44.79% of second serve return points, compared to Petr's 38.37%.
- What about first serve returns? Taro also leads, winning 21.67% of first serve return points, while Petr wins 18.72%.
- Under pressure, who manages breakpoints more effectively? Taro saves 60.43% of breakpoints, marginally outperforming Petr's 58.17% in recent form.
- How do their overall win percentages compare? Petr Bar Biryukov has secured 65.88% of his matches in the past year, whereas Taro Daniel has won 43.40%.
- Where do each player's strengths lie on different surfaces? Petr excels on hard courts with a 65% win rate, while Taro favors clay with the same win percentage.
- What's the difference in the level and difficulty of their opponents? Petr has faced players ranked on average 430.15, whereas Taro's opposition averages a higher rank at 225.53.
- In thrilling deciding sets, how do they perform? Petr has a significant edge, winning 58% of these, while Taro only manages a 24% success rate.
- The context of their matches varies as Petr plays mostly in Futures/ITF events, winning 76.74%, whereas Taro competes more in Challengers, with a 61.54% win rate.
